Rescue operations suspended after lake near China-Nepal border overflows

A lake that formed near to the China-Nepal border after Wednesday's floods has overflowed, causing rescue operations in the area to be halted, Chinese state broadcaster CCTV reported.

The incident brings risks of further flooding to the region after it was hit by the flash floods earlier this week.

The lake formed upstream from Gyirong Port in Tibet after debris formed a dam and blocked a river at an earlier flood site.

Chinese authorities have warned three million cubic meters of water were expected to flow into the lake over the next three days, with peak flow expected ‌on 1 September.
